“Reassembly” emerges from a period of interruption and renewal — a moment when things fall apart and must be put together again, though not in their original form. The work holds a tension between structure and uncertainty: layered fields that hint at what came before, geometric shapes that seem to settle and unsettle themselves, and a shifting rhythm of muted and luminous tones.
The darker and sand-coloured planes suggest fragments searching for alignment, while the vibrant yellow elements break through as moments of clarity or possibility. It is a snaphot of a process — the slow, imperfect act of gathering oneself, piece by piece.
“Reassembly” sits between the static and the evolving, holding open the question of what reconstruction might look like.

An abstract painting featuring bold geometric shapes in yellow, black, and grey against a textured, muted background of brown and grey tones. The shapes are irregular and intersecting, with the yellow elements adding vibrancy. The background appears layered, with different textures visible behind the solid forms, creating a sense of depth and complexity.
